One of our clients is looking for a skilled and motivated individual to join their team as an Extended Detection and Response (XDR) Support Specialist. In this role, you will be responsible for providing technical support and assistance to our clients in implementing, configuring, and maintaining XDR solutions. Your primary focus will be on ensuring the effective deployment and operation of XDR platforms to enhance our clients’ cybersecurity posture.

Job responsibilities:

· Assist clients in the deployment and configuration of XDR solutions according to their specific requirements and environments.

· Provide technical support to clients in troubleshooting issues related to XDR platforms, including but not limited to alert triaging, incident investigation, and resolution.


· Conduct training sessions and workshops for clients to educate them on the features, functionality, and best practices related to XDR solutions.

· Maintain accurate documentation of XDR implementations, configurations, support tickets, and resolutions for reference and knowledge sharing purposes.

· Collaborate with internal teams, including sales, engineering, and product development, to ensure seamless integration and alignment of XDR solutions with client requirements and organizational objectives.

Job requirements:


· Bachelor’s degree in computer science, Information Technology, or related field (or equivalent work experience).

· Solid understanding of cybersecurity principles and technologies, with specific knowledge of Extended Detection and Response (XDR) solutions.

· Experience in implementing, configuring, and supporting cybersecurity solutions, preferably XDR platforms, in enterprise environments.

· Proficiency in using and troubleshooting security tools and technologies, such as endpoint detection and response (EDR), network detection and response (NDR), SIEM, etc.


·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to investigate and resolve complex technical issues in a timely manner.

·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to effectively interact with clients, internal teams, and other stakeholders.



· Relevant certifications (e.g., Certified Information Systems Security Professional (CISSP), Certified XDR Professional (CXDRP), etc.) are a plus.
